How AWD and 4WD Can Help in Winter

Many Toyota models offer AWD, such as the Toyota Camry, 4Runner, Highlander, and RAV4, making it easy to choose a new Toyota model that suits your lifestyle and meets your needs for all-weather capability. How do AWD and 4WD make a difference when winter hits in the Bloomfield, MI area? Here's a quick look at why these features are so valuable to Toyota drivers:

All-Wheel Drive

If you want better traction and stability, especially on slippery roads, AWD can help. What does AWD do, exactly? It works to power all four wheels at the same time automatically so that you can enjoy the extra traction without any of the guesswork. You don't have to decide when you need all four wheels to give your Toyota the balance it needs -- your car will do that work for you!

Four-Wheel Drive

If you're more interested in taking your adventures off-road, choosing a vehicle with 4WD capability like the Toyota Sequoia might be a better option. This kind of system has a bit more oomph than AWD, so it's a good choice if most of your adventures take you off the beaten path and onto snowy trails where you need the added traction to help you conquer challenging terrain. The trade-off is that you typically have to decide when to engage 4WD.
